Title: very nice band for the price, check it out
Review: this was a replacement for a huawei band. the xiaomi face is quite long, so you might want to measure if you have small wrists. it is really easy to change the band. it’s easy to customize the widgets and face design without using the app, and it holds 9 different face designs onboard for quick switching. the screen has very nice graphics and can dim automatically for the ambient light. the app seems nice, it has a lot of detailed health information and appears as though it tracks your various functions reliably. the battery will last several days even with all the continuous tracking turned on, which is nice if you need that level of recording. very happy with the value overall!

Title: Excellent Upgrade and Value, But Needs Finer Software Tuning
Review: ​The Xiaomi Mi Smart Band 10 is another fantastic iteration in the line, offering serious upgrades that make it a genuine competitor in the budget fitness tracker market. The 1.72″ AMOLED display is bright, crisp, and a huge leap forward in size and clarity—it makes reading notifications and workout data much easier, even in direct sunlight. The claimed 21-day battery life is essentially accurate; I’ve been getting close to three weeks with moderate use (daily notifications and three workouts a week), which is incredible. The multi-sport tracking is comprehensive, and the heart rate monitoring seems accurate enough for daily fitness purposes. BT5.4 connectivity is also fast and stable.​My only real hesitation, which keeps it from a perfect five stars, is the software experience. While the core features are great, the notification management can be a bit finicky at times, requiring me to reconnect the band to the app occasionally for consistent alerts. Also, the sleep tracking, while generally good, sometimes misinterprets quiet reading time as light sleep.​Overall, for the price, the Mi Band 10 is an exceptional piece of hardware with unparalleled battery life. If Xiaomi releases a few software updates to iron out the minor app and tracking kinks, this will easily be the best budget tracker available. Highly recommended for the display and battery alone.
